How big is Morgoth
Morgoth's height has always puzzled me. He's supposed to be gigantic - like a "tower" the book says. But on the other hand, he puts his foot on Fingolfin's neck during their duel. Therefore, unless Fingolfen is built like a giraffe, that must mean Morgoth is vaguely man-sized.
A 50-foot tall humanoid's foot would cover the neck, head, and part of the chest. The taller is the harder it gets to try neck stomping. Try to step on a Barbie dolls neck and you'll see what I mean. Another thing too is that Morgoth squashes Fingolfin with his shield. If Morgoth is truly gigantic he couldn't squash Fingolfin without kneeling or awkwardly bending at the waist. I find it very difficult to picture Morgoth doing flexibility exercises during the duel. Based on these facts, I'm beginning to wonder if Morgoth is "only" about 9-12 feet tall, and possibly even smaller. Can anybody help? |
